1. Appropriability: The degree to which a firm is able to capture the rents from its innovation.

•Appropriability is determined by how easily or quickly competitors can copy the innovation.

2. Patents: rights granted by the government that excludes others from producing, using, or selling an invention.

•Utility patents protect new and useful processes, machines, manufactured items or combination of materials.

•Design patents protect original and ornamental designs for manufactured items.

•Plant patents protect distinct new varieties of plants.

3.Trademarks and Service Marks: a word, phrase, symbol, design, or other indicator that is used to distinguish the source of goods form one party from goods of another (e.g., Nike “swoosh” symbol)

4. Copyright: a form of protection granted to works of authorship.

5. Trade Secret: information that belongs to a business that is generally unknown to others.

Advantages of Protection:

•Proprietary systems offer greater rent appropriability.

•Rents can be used to invest in further development, promotion, and distribution.

•Give the firm control over the evolution of the technology and complements

Advantages of Diffusion:

•May accrue more rapid adoptions if produced and promoted by multiple firms

•Technology might be improved by other firms (though external development poses its own risks).


Factors influencing benefits of protection vs. diffusion:Production Capabilities, Marketing Capabilities, and Capital

1. Can firm produce the technology at sufficient volume or quality levels?

2. Are complements important? Are they available in sufficient range and quality? Can the firm afford to develop and produce them itself?

3. Is there industry opposition against sole source technology?

4. Can the firm improve the technology well enough and fast enough to compete with others?

5. How important is it to prevent the technology from being altered in ways that fragment it as a standard?

6. How valuable is architectural control to the firm? Does it have a major stake in complements for the technology?
